BGSBU ranked 35th among Govt varsities

Excelsior Correspondent

JAMMU, Aug 3: Baba Ghulam Shah Badshah University (BGSBU), Rajouri, which was established in 2002, has been placed at Rank 35 among the India’s Best Government Universities (General category) in a ranking announced by MDRA Best University Ranking 2021.
The rankings were released in the recently conducted survey by the India Today Group in collaboration with a Delhi-based research agency – Marketing and Development Research Associates.
Prof Akbar Masood, Vice Chancellor, Baba Ghulam Shah Badshah University hoped that this achievement will rekindle spirit of the stakeholders towards becoming the centre for excellence in academics and research. “Being ranked among the top Government Universities of the country is a great moment and the credit for this achievement goes to teaching faculty, non- teaching staff, students and scholars of the varisty,” he said.
